What are margin trading and short selling

Margin trading refers to the practice of buying securities with the funds borrowed from Moomoo Financial Inc., with the assets in your account as collateral, and paying the corresponding interest and fees.

Short selling occurs when you borrow securities from Moomoo Financial Inc., with your assets as collateral, and sell them, planning to buy back and return them later, and pay certain interest and fees.
